LEADERSHIP REVIEW BRIEFING — Sales Leads

Quick read ahead of Monday: the Brightmere reseller programme has outgrown its pilot. Fourteen partners are active, and margins are holding better than expected, though onboarding is still clunky. We're proposing tiered incentives, a proper partner portal, and tighter territory rules to stop overlap complaints. Nothing is final until leadership signs off, so keep this close. The confidential business-plan note sits just below this briefing.

board note of kafof-yahag: Druaelox Foods plans to raise the Holwyn list price by 35 percent in July.

Finance Review Summary — Corvane Product Line Pricing

Prepared for sales leads.

Our review of the Corvane line shows current list prices sit roughly 8% below comparable offerings, while gross margin has slipped to 31% due to component cost inflation. We recommend a staged increase: 4% at the next catalog refresh, with a further 3% contingent on renewal rates holding. Discount authority should be tightened to 10% without director approval. Volume customers will receive advance notice. The rationale tied to our broader plans is noted below.

board note of tahog-yagef: Headcount on the Ralael team goes from 9 to 80 by the end of April. Gross margin on Ralael came in at 15 percent against a plan of 5 percent.

Adds soft deletes to the orders table for Tarnhollow's fulfillment service. Rows get a deleted_at timestamp instead of being removed; all read paths now filter on it via a default scope. A nightly sweeper hard-purges rows past retention. Do not bypass the scope in ad-hoc queries — that caused the ghost-order bug last quarter. Migration is backward compatible. Sweeper and retention settings for this rollout are listed below.

tuning table, kawep-tawif:
CAPS = {
    "olidor": 80,
    "belion": 7,
    "quenys": 225,
    "druox": 839,
    "fraath": 482,
}

Break-glass access for the Cragmont crash-report pipeline (mobile): in a sev-1 where symbolication halts and the triage console is unreachable, an engineer may bypass SSO via the emergency console. All actions are logged and reviewed within 24 hours, and the bypass credential rotates after each use. The emergency console unseals only with the recovery passphrase recorded immediately below.

vault phrase of yaguf-hahaf = druath-holix